What is a robo-advisor?

A robo-advisor is a digital platform that provides automated, algorithm-driven financial planning services with little to no human supervision. These online platforms use complex algorithms to create and manage investment portfolios for users based on their financial goals, risk tolerance, and time horizon.

Robo-advisor in action

Key Points:

  • Robo-advisors offer low-cost investment solutions compared to traditional financial advisors.
  • Users answer a series of questions to determine their risk tolerance and investment goals before the algorithm creates a personalized portfolio.
  • Robo-advisors provide automated portfolio rebalancing and tax-loss harvesting to optimize returns.
  • These platforms are ideal for beginner investors or those who prefer a hands-off approach to managing their investments.

Overall, robo-advisors have democratized investing by making professional financial advice more accessible and affordable to a wider range of individuals.
